Our Usability Testing course focuses on using professional usability studies to discover how users interact with your website, application, or device. Study the process used to design a useful usability study, and practice applying it. Learn how to create questions, recruit the right participants, set up your product for testing, moderate and observe a usability session, interact with and question participants, analyze and share your results, and find the design improvements that have the biggest impact.
